A proposed rematch between heavyweights Alistair Overeem and Mirko “Cro Cop” Filipovic that would have taken place on Dec. 31 in Saitama, Japan at the Saitama Super Arena during FEG’s “Fields Dynamite!!” event has been canceled. EliteXC officials have begun preliminary work towards organizing a SHOWTIME event tentatively scheduled to take place on Friday, Sept. 26 to take place at the Chumash Hotel & Casino in Santa Ynez, Calif. EliteXC announced during Friday’s ShoXC telecast that its next ShoXC will be held on Friday, March 21, in California. ProElite.com (SamCaplan.ProElite.com) has learned that one of the feature matches will be a showdown between heavyweight prospects Jon Murphy and Shane DelRosario. FiveOuncesOfPain.com has learned that EliteXC heavyweight fighter Jon Murphy will be defending his Combat in the Cage Heavyweight Title vs. Wade Hamilton on Oct. 6 in Trenton, NJ at the Sovereign Bank Arena.
